计算机为什么程序

时间:2025-01-26 03:54:49 手机游戏

计算机之所以能够编程,主要原因可以归纳为以下几点:

可编程性:

计算机是一种可编程的电子设备,由硬件和软件两部分组成。硬件包括中央处理器(CPU)、内存、硬盘等,而软件则是运行在硬件上的程序。计算机的硬件通过执行软件中的指令来完成各种任务,而软件的编程则是为计算机提供指令的过程。

逻辑运算基础:

计算机基于逻辑运算,通过组合不同的逻辑门(如与门、或门、非门等)来实现逻辑运算。编程就是通过定义和组合逻辑操作来实现特定的功能或任务。

存储和运算能力:

计算机具有存储和运算能力,内存可以存储大量的数据和指令,中央处理器则可以对这些数据和指令进行运算和处理。编程就是利用计算机的存储和运算能力,将任务分解为一系列的指令,然后通过编写程序来告诉计算机如何执行这些指令。

灵活性和可扩展性:

计算机具有灵活性和可扩展性,通过编程,我们可以根据需要自定义各种功能和算法。

硬件组件和操作系统:

计算机内置了处理器和存储器等硬件组件,这些组件能够接收和执行指令。此外,计算机需要操作系统来提供一个运行程序的平台,操作系统管理计算机的资源,例如处理器、存储器和设备等,并确保它们能够协调运行。

编程语言:

计算机编程语言为人们与计算机之间的交互提供了一种方式。编程语言是一种用于描述计算机操作和控制的语言,人们可以通过编写程序来告诉计算机如何执行任务。编程语言提供了各种语法规则和指令,使得人们能够用一种结构化的方式编写程序,计算机能够理解并执行这些程序,从而完成各种各样的任务。

自动化需求:

编程的出现源于对自动化的需求,人们希望计算机能够执行复杂的任务,而不仅仅是简单的计算。通过编程,人们可以将任务和指令转化为计算机可以理解和执行的代码,实现自动化。

综上所述,计算机之所以能够编程,是因为它是一种可编程的电子设备,基于逻辑运算,具有存储和运算能力,并具有灵活性和可扩展性。通过编程,我们可以利用计算机的各种功能来实现各种任务和应用。